Output 039b86b2a1505f68423150f39fb9cff7674eebdf20b3ebdd7af13c382e07a955:7

value
105558
script pubkey
OP_0 OP_PUSHBYTES_32 d8962f9c67d333cb9c7003b038a14bdcd4560fd8f4df609cd89d86f969b097ba
address
bc1qmztzl8r86veuh8rsqwcr3g2tmn29vr7c7n0kp8xcnkr0j6dsj7aqe4ml0p
transaction
039b86b2a1505f68423150f39fb9cff7674eebdf20b3ebdd7af13c382e07a955
spent
true